Lil' Choo-Choo Johnson, Bluesman

Earl "Lil' Choo-Choo" Johnson le home at the age of 10, with only his father's guitar, and stepped into the world of the Delta blues. A guitar prodigy, his music led him to play with blues legends like Robert Johnson, Charley Pa on, Son House, Howlin' Wolf, and Muddy Waters. Lil' Choo-Choo's story is a history of the blues, from sharecropper's shacks on Dockery's Planta on and whiskey-soaked juke joints in Depression-era Mississippi to the swinging clubs of post-war Memphis and Chicago. It encompasses the heyday of Delta blues, the birth of rock and roll, the Bri sh invasion, the blues revival of the 1960s, and beyond. The Washingtons. Volume 8

This is the eighth volume of Dr. Justin Glenn’s comprehensive history that traces the “Presidential line” of the Washingtons. Volume one began with the immigrant John Washington, who settled in Westmoreland Co., Va., in 1657, married Anne Pope, and became the great-grandfather of President George Washington. It continued the record of their descendants for a total of seven generations. Volume two highlighted notable members of the next eight generations, including such luminaries as General George S. Første dag etter juleferien i 1985 ble klasse 2A på Lysejordet skole rammet av He-Man-feber. For Ole-Martin Ihle ble verden aldri helt den samme igjen. Med He-Man som utgangspunkt forteller han levende, innsiktsfullt og detaljert om å vokse opp på 1980-tallet. Et utskjelt tiår, bare spør sekstiåttergenerasjonen som måtte se sine barn dyrke alle verdiene de selv hadde gjort opprør mot. 80-tallet var pastellfargete klær, bursdager på McDonald's, movieboxer, actionkomedier og heavy metall-ballader. 80-tallet var USAs tiår - der president Ronald Reagans antiintellektuelle og markedsstyrte syn på verden dominerte. Dette er en annerledes og gjenkjennelig dannelsesfortelling, som forsøker å si noe om tiårets store politiske og kulturelle trender gjennom et vanlig og middels begavet barns oppvekst i et lite borettslag i Oslo. På et dypere plan er det en bok om nostalgi. Som Ally Sheedy sa i 80-tallsfilmen The Breakfast Club: «Når du blir voksen, dør hjertet ditt.» Dette er et forsøk på å finne det igjen.

When tragedy devastated a small town, an unlikely source of inspiration pieced the community back together in this dramatic true story. On a Sunday in May 2008, an F5 tornado hit the town of Parkersburg, Iowa, killing eight people and destroying 250 homes and businesses within a span of 34 seconds. The next day, Parkersburg's beloved football coach, Ed Thomas, made a stunning prediction: "God willing, we will play our first home game here on this field this season." One hundred days later, the home team scored a victory on the field they dubbed the Sacred Acre, serving as a galvanizing point for the town to band together and rebuild.
